- RBI AI Committee
- The Reserve Bank of India formed an 8-member committee to develop a framework for the ethical use of artificial intelligence in the financial sector. The committee will be headed by Dr. Pushpak Bhattacharyya from IIT Bombay.
- M.T. Vasudevan Nair’s Passing
- Renowned Malayalam writer and filmmaker M.T. Vasudevan Nair passed away at the age of 91. He was a recipient of the Jnanpith Award and Padma Bhushan.

- Punjab Achieves 100% Piped Water Supply
- Punjab became the fifth state in India to achieve 100% piped water supply to rural households under the ‘Har Ghar Jal’ scheme.
- New Revenue Secretary Appointment
- Arunish Chawla has been appointed as the new Revenue Secretary, succeeding Sanjay Malhotra, who was appointed as RBI Governor.
- UltraTech Cement Acquisition
- UltraTech Cement completed the acquisition of a 32.72% stake in India Cements for ₹7,000 crore, making it the majority shareholder.

- Kaveri Engine Approved for Testing
- The Kaveri engine, developed by DRDO, has been approved for inflight testing, marking a significant milestone in Indian aerospace.

- Belagavi Congress Session Centenary
- The 39th Congress Session, chaired by Mahatma Gandhi in Belagavi in 1924, marks its centenary, focusing on social change and empowerment.
- India’s Malaria Reduction Achievement
- India reported a 97% reduction in malaria cases, with a target to become malaria-free by 2030, showcasing significant public health progress.
